for anyone interested the speaker at the Churchill open morning today confirmed that Cambridge made far fewer offers this year because of fallout from last year. He confirmed that many colleges had made only one offer per place and that Churchill made 1.15 offers per place.

So that's from the horse's mouth if anyone is still claiming that bad luck had nothing to do with it this year.....hope that helps someone whatever decisions they are making.
